Thousands return to homes in wake of Tenerife fire with police saying there is no evidence so far to prove blaze was started deliberately

MORE THAN 8,000 evacuees from a wildfire that has devastated forests on Tenerife for more than a week were able to return home as the blaze has been brought under control, authorities said on Wednesday. The news comes after the Guardia Civil has disputed claims that arson may have been the cause of the blaze.

Travelling robbers used threads of glue stuck on front doors to work out if homes were empty across different parts of Spain

A TRAVELLING gang of home robbers has been arrested after a joint operation between Policia Nacional units in Alicante and Antequera(Malaga). Three men- all of Georgian nationality- have been jailed by an Antequera court after being charged with seven break-ins in Alicante, Jaen, and Malaga provinces as well as the Murcia region.
